Why Timely Legal Guidance Matters
Employer-employee disputes often become more difficult when notices are not answered properly, disciplinary records are not examined in time, or legal remedies are delayed. Timely legal guidance can help in understanding the appropriate remedy, preserving employment records and communications, responding correctly to disciplinary or termination action, assessing claims relating to dues and benefits, and avoiding avoidable procedural complications. It may also help in evaluating whether the matter requires action before the appropriate authority, a writ remedy, or a higher court remedy. In service-related disputes, clarity at the right stage often plays an important role in protecting legal and financial interests.
